Alert Logic vs Mandiant: MDR Comparison 2026
Alert Logic and Mandiant are both categorized as Services firms, but differ in execution. Alert Logic requires its own security platform and targets SMB and Mid-market organizations. Mandiant works with your existing tools and focuses on Mid-market and Enterprise.

What is the main difference between Alert Logic and Mandiant?
Alert Logic is a Services firm that is platform-native (requires their own security stack). Mandiant is a Services firm that is technology-agnostic (works with your existing tools). SLA commitments differ: Alert Logic offers ≤15 minutes, Mandiant offers Not disclosed.
How do Alert Logic and Mandiant differ in response capabilities?
Alert Logic supports 4 autonomous actions (endpoint isolation, network containment, account disable, custom playbooks) and approval is configurable. Mandiant supports 2 autonomous actions (endpoint isolation, custom playbooks) and approval is configurable. Incident response is included with Alert Logic and not included with Mandiant.
How does Alert Logic pricing compare to Mandiant?
Alert Logic pricing: Essentials $550/mo, Professional $2,400/mo, Enterprise $4,300-$4,500/mo (25-seat minimum). Mandiant pricing: Estimated ~$83,000/year (third-party estimate from Vendr, not officially published).. Watch for with Alert Logic: Essentials tier is vulnerability/compliance scanning only — no 24/7 SOC monitoring; Large price jumps between tiers ($550 to $2,400 to $4,300+). Watch for with Mandiant: ~$83K+/year estimated — premium enterprise pricing; IR retainer is separate — must be purchased independently for full incident response.

Alert Logic is not ideal for organizations needing robust native EDR (may still need CrowdStrike/Defender alongside). Mandiant is not ideal for sMBs or budget-constrained organizations — ~$83K+/year estimated pricing.
